under Windows Vista writing to the C:/ directory is restricted, and
Emacs 21.3.1 got errors trying to save .emacs-places and .emacs.

A solution to this is to define an environment variable HOME with the
value /users/MYNAME. Then emacs looks in this directory
for .emacs, .emacs-places, etc.

to define an environment variable go to System Control Panel, Advanced
System Settings.

Thanks.  The upcoming Emacs 22.1 will use the user's private
"Application Data" directory, if HOME is not set in the environment.
